The Resident Care Coordinator (RCC) ensures that Direct Care Staff are well trained and are continually performing at optimum levels with primary focus on supervising the medication delivery system. Works in tandem with the Health Services Coordinator and the Administrator to ensure continuity of care and clear/timely communication to care team. The RCC is to set the example for appearance, demeanor, work ethic and communication with co-workers, residents, families, and outside parties.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
Maintains confidentiality of resident personal medical information, respects resident's rights, privacy, and their right to self-determination. Abides by the established Policies and Procedures of Churchill as well as all regulations that govern our community.
Responsible for completing the monthly schedule for all Caregivers and Medication Technicians and ensuring that the total hours daily meet both Churchill's and regulatory standards. Works with Administrator to secure coverage for Call-Offs, Vacation and Open Shifts. In partnership with the Administrator, will personally cover open shifts as needed.
Report any noted changes in resident's condition/behaviors or normal routine to the Health Services Coordinator and the Administrator. Arranges and/or coordinates clinical assistance for residents attending scheduled appointments, procedures, tests, etc. This could mean contacting family/responsible party to provide escort or transportation, scheduling/re-scheduling appointments for residents, scheduling transportation, ordering DME, etc.
Schedule and send out notices for Care Conferences to residents and involved parties. Work with Health Services Coordinator in updating Care Plans as needed. In cases when either the Administrator or Health Services Coordinator are unavailable to attend a scheduled Care Conference, RCC will periodically step in to provide updates on services. Maintain ancillary schedules such as laundry and shower schedules for staff to follow and update as necessary.
RCC will be the primary trainer for all new hires for Caregivers. The RCC will partner with the Health Services Coordinator for training new Medication Technicians. RCC will continually review new hires with both the Administrator and Health Services Coordinator and discuss training needs and recommendations.
Routinely performs or assigns audits in the Medication Room for expired medications, incomplete processing of orders, sanitation of the medication cart, temperature logs for the refrigerators, and ensures the Medication Room is kept clean, neat, and professional always.
Coordinates with Medication Technicians that all daily, weekly, and monthly vitals for residents are completed, documented, and reported in a timely manner.
Ensures the service of meals in the dining rooms is staffed timely by caregivers for all meals and that caregivers abide by the rules and procedures set forth by the Dining Services Director.
RCC works with the Administrator in tracking staff attendance and reporting to the Business Office Manager in a timely manner. Will provide feedback on staff behavior and work performance for the purpose of Corrective Actions and/or Annual Performance Reviews. May be requested by the Administrator or the Health Services Coordinator to sit in on individual meetings with staff members pertaining to complaint investigations or Corrective Actions.
